On , OSHA opened a follow-up safety inspection of CONTENDER BOATS INC in 1820 SE 38 AVE., HOMESTEAD, FL 33035 (NAICS 336612). OSHA activity number 341584092.

29 CFR 1910.178(p)(1): Powered industrial truck(s) found to be in need of repair, defective, or in any way unsafe had not been taken out of service until restored to safe operating condition(s):     a.  On or about June 28, 2016, at the yard area of the above addressed jobsite, a powered industrial truck (i.e. Komatzu Model TE25-P-16, Serial #2116378) had its seat broken.    Contender Boats Inc. was previously cited for a violation of this occupational safety and health standard or its equivalent standard, which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1014277, citation number 2, item number 1, and was affirmed as a final order on June 23, 2015, with respect to a workplace located at 1820 SE 38 Avenue, Homestead, FL 33035.

29 CFR 1910.304(g)(5): The path to ground from circuits, equipment, and enclosures was not permanent, continuous, and effective:    a. On or about June 28, 2016, at Building #2 - Woodworking department of the above addressed jobsite, a fan (i.e. Air Master Fan Company, Model BTA48R11) lacked a ground prong on its attachment plug, exposing employees to an electrical hazard.     b. On or about June 28, 2016, at Building #2 - Woodworking department of the above addressed jobsite, a fan (i.e. Model 4UX60A) lacked a ground prong on its attachment plug, exposing employees to an electrical hazard.       Contender Boats Inc. was previously cited for a violation of this occupational safety and health standard, which was contained in OSHA inspection number 1014277, citation number 1, item number 6 and was affirmed as a final order on June 23, 2015 respect to a workplace located at 1820 SE 38th Ave, Homestead, Fl 33035.
